Transaction 5839335a7630f2367311dee1b55948f154c20863782c70f2933a9e7d70f4018f

1 Input
2 Outputs
  • 5839335a7630f2367311dee1b55948f154c20863782c70f2933a9e7d70f4018f:0
  • value  772443
    address  35mGwHk1DjV9H7PbdTqXDcAXFvucUgM9Cu
  • 5839335a7630f2367311dee1b55948f154c20863782c70f2933a9e7d70f4018f:1
  • value  19290863
    address  1J1Gs2eENVCjDTHYDUvcFeftW2McmUsY9D